The Concept of Ayurvedic PCD Companies

An Ayurvedic PCD company operates on an unique model where it permits distributors to utilize the company's name and branding in return for promoting and distributing its products. In the world of Ayurveda, this model has gotten considerable traction, primarily due to the ease it provides franchisees in terms of beginning a business with established trustworthiness and a proven line of product.
